Giving Frontline Staff Their Time Back

A national survey names admin burden the top barrier facing people-serving teams. Here's what one BC non-profit did about it.

A settlement worker reviewing paperwork with a client across an office desk
AI Prototyping Process Redesign Non-Profit

For any organization that serves people directly, administrative work is a tax on capacity. A survey of Canada's developmental and social services sector, published this year, found that 68% of organizations named limited staff time and capacity as the single biggest barrier to quality care, ahead of funding or staffing levels. Reclaiming time from administrative work topped the list of priorities for 70% of respondents for the year ahead. The goal is clear, but where to start is the harder question for many organizations.

MOSAIC, a Vancouver non-profit that helps newcomers to Canada navigate employment, housing, language, and immigration paperwork, was asking exactly that. Its settlement professionals work across nine disconnected systems, manually re-entering session details after every client conversation. Leadership knew the load was heavy, but lacked a clear picture of where the time was actually going.

“What stood out was how Sam worked with us. They involved our frontline staff at every step, and they behaved exactly the way they said they would. We came in with a documentation problem and came away with a clearer picture of our own work, a prototype to build on, and a partner we trust to keep going with.”

— Adrienne Bale, Senior Manager Settlement Programs, Family & Settlement · MOSAIC

Over ten weeks, we mapped the end-to-end settlement worker journey across two of MOSAIC's programs, quantified the workload task by task, and built a working prototype. Not every bottleneck we found called for AI, and our process reflected that. We found that scheduling across four offices was costing missed appointments, and all that required was a simpler booking process. MOSAIC walked away with a quantified case for where its time goes, a validated prototype to build on, and a booking process solution.

Bell's Bet on an All-Canadian AI Stack.

Downtown skyline at sunset reflected in the river, Saskatchewan

While Telus builds AI data centres in BC, construction is underway on a $1.7-billion, 300-megawatt AI data centre outside Regina, Bell's largest AI investment yet. Around the data centres, Bell has also assembled a coalition it calls the Canadian Sovereign AI Alliance. Among its members, Cohere supplies the foundation models, Coveo layers in search and generative AI for government services, and BUZZ HPC operates the GPU clusters, all running on Bell's own infrastructure. It's a different kind of coalition than the one in last issue's feature (where Scotiabank, Sun Life, and Telus pooled resources to build shared AI governance), but continues the pattern of Canadian companies choosing to build AI together.

Canadian corporate bond issuance is having a record year, with many tech firms borrowing to fund exactly this kind of AI infrastructure. Infrastructure providers are now explicitly selling “Canadian-owned” as a feature, and that pitch is only going to get louder as more of these deals close. That's good news for a market that's historically been short on tech exposure, but analysts are starting to flag it as a concentration risk if the AI capital cycle turns.

Ottawa wants your opinion on how transparent AI should be.

Looking up at Parliament Hill's Peace Tower against a partly cloudy sky

Canada's AI Minister, Evan Solomon, opened a public consultation on July 23 asking Canadians, businesses, researchers, and Indigenous groups to weigh in on AI transparency rules. It's open until September 23, and it's the second time this year the federal government has gone to the public for input, following the consultation that shaped the national AI for All strategy released in June. The survey focuses on five areas: detecting AI-generated content, letting people know when they're talking to a system rather than a person, making information about how AI systems are developed and how they work easier to understand, tracking serious AI-related incidents, and monitoring what autonomous AI agents are actually doing.

Critics of the AI for All strategy released in June claim it was heavy on ambition and light on the actual privacy and safety detail needed to enforce it. This consultation will help shape the definition of “meaningful transparency” in Canada, which is worth watching for any organization already deploying AI-generated content or customer-facing agents.

Vancouver's data-centre fight is now officially a campaign issue.

Vancouver's downtown skyline and BC Place viewed from a rooftop garden

We've covered Vancouver's AI data-centre pushback in previous issues, and now it has reached another turning point. On July 21, City Council unanimously voted to reverse its own decision to send the Telus-Westbank rezoning application (for the Mount Pleasant site at 111 East 5th Ave.) to a public hearing. The official reason was volume: nearly 600 written submissions and almost 200 registered speakers couldn't be heard in the time available. But the vote also spared councillors running for re-election on October 17 from a communications blackout that would have barred them from discussing the proposal during the campaign. The application now goes back to staff review, with no further public consultation until after the election and a possible return to Council as late as Q1 2027.

On July 26, the group No AI Vancouver held its third demonstration since May, this time a stationary rally at the Art Gallery rather than a march. Organizer Guerric Haché was explicit about the rally's strategy, saying “We hope to demonstrate a concrete electoral risk to politicians who refuse to commit to pausing hyperscale data centre development.” Speakers at the event also included BC Green Party leader Emily Lowan, alongside two city council candidates. On the other side of the story, Telus maintains the three-site BC project would generate roughly $9 billion in provincial economic activity, run on 98% renewable BC Hydro power, and recover enough waste heat to warm about 150,000 homes.

03 — Release Radar
  • Anthropic released Claude Opus 5, pitched as coming close to flagship-level performance at half the price of a top-tier model. It matches Opus 4.8's pricing while leading several new benchmarks, including a 3x score over the next-best model on ARC-AGI 3.
  • Two notable open-weight releases: Moonshot AI's Kimi K3 (2.8 trillion parameters, the largest open model yet) and Thinking Machines Lab's Inkling (Apache 2.0-licensed, positioned as a strong base model for fine-tuning rather than a frontier contender).
  • Google expanded its Gemini Flash lineup with 3.5 Flash-Lite (built for high-throughput, low-latency agentic work) and 3.5 Flash Cyber (a specialized model for finding and patching security vulnerabilities, launching first through a limited pilot with governments and trusted partners).
  • Burnaby, BC-based Clio brought its AI work assistant, Clio Work, to Canadian lawyers, letting them summarize cases, pull relevant case law, and draft documents grounded in a database of more than 470,000 Canadian cases.
04 — Quick Facts
  • A Deloitte Canada survey found that 90% of senior Canadian leaders report positive AI productivity gains over the past year, but Deloitte's own read is that most are measuring value too narrowly, focusing on cost savings rather than revenue growth or risk reduction. Deloitte Canada
  • New OpenAI research on more than 800,000 messages found that 43.5% of non-generic ChatGPT work messages relate to tasks outside the user's own occupation, early evidence that AI is expanding what people do at work before job titles catch up. OpenAI
  • AMD is planning to invest up to $5 billion in Anthropic as part of a deal that will see Anthropic deploy 2 gigawatts of AMD's newest AI chips. CNBC
  • OpenAI's newly announced Project Camellia is a 3.2-gigawatt data-centre campus in Effingham County, Georgia. This project is more than 10x the entire capacity BC has capped for AI data centres provincewide over the next two years. OpenAI
